Just like every business model, there are good advertising companies and there are bad advertsing companies. Unfortunately, the bad far outweigh the good and 1000's of people every day spend money on services that don't bring results.

So how do you know a good company from a bad company?


There is no real way to tell ahead of time unless the company has been around for a long time and has an easily verifiable reputation. 


1. Alexa Rankings: If a company is offering SEO services and their ranking is 750,000 in the USA market, you can be pretty sure that they are not very good at driving traffic to your site. On the other hand, if a company is new, you wouldn't expect to see them in the top 10K either. A new company is doing very well if they are below 75K in the Alexa Rankings.


2. Ask for a sample: When buying leads, get a look at the data that will be delivered. It doesn't have to be a big sample and the email address is not really important. You should see at least 6 to 8 fields of information and most importantly, LOOK at the date the file was generated. You should not buy leads that are more than 2 weeks old. At the very least, you should see the following fields: fname, lname, email, time/date stamp, IP address.


3. Variety: Most marketing companies know that there is no 1 way to advertise and in order to be successful, do multiple things well. If you are on a site that offers only banner advertising and not solo ads, you can be fairly certain that they use 3rd party companies to provide the service. This means that you will not have recourse if and when the campaign starts to go south.
